First, let\u2019s clearly define the key terms involved:<\/p>\n<ul class=\"ul1\">\n<li class=\"li1\"><b>Goals<\/b> are broad, long-term outcomes that define your organization\u2019s strategic direction. They answer, \u201cWhat do we ultimately want to achieve?\u201d<\/li>\n<li class=\"li1\"><b>Objectives<\/b> are specific, measurable actions your teams take to achieve those goals. They outline exactly what needs to be done, how it will be measured, and when it should be completed.<\/li>\n<li class=\"li1\"><b>Daily tasks<\/b> are routine activities that employees perform to fulfill these objectives, steadily driving progress toward your broader organizational goals.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p class=\"p1\">Strong goal management helps you:<\/p>\n<ul class=\"ul1\">\n<li class=\"li1\">Align individual and team objectives directly with broader organizational goals, ensuring every daily task supports your big-picture vision.<\/li>\n<li class=\"li1\">Clarify roles and responsibilities, boosting motivation and reducing confusion.<\/li>\n<li class=\"li1\">Track progress clearly, helping managers make informed decisions quickly.<\/li>\n<li class=\"li1\">Bridge strategic goals and day-to-day tasks with structured, measurable objectives.<\/li>\n<li class=\"li1\">Improve productivity by focusing your teams on the actions that truly matter.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p class=\"p1\">By following a clear goal management plan, your workforce consistently delivers against strategic priorities \u2014 driving higher productivity, motivation, and measurable results. Here are three of the most common categories businesses use to set goals:<\/p>\n<h3 class=\"p1\"><b>1. Strategic goals<\/b><\/h3>\n<p class=\"p1\"><a href=\"https:\/\/monday.com\/blog\/project-management\/strategic-goals\/\">Strategic goals<\/a> reflect your company&#8217;s long-term vision. These goals set your overall direction and define high-level organizational priorities. For example:<\/p>\n<ul class=\"ul1\">\n<li class=\"li1\">Expanding into 5 international markets by 2030<\/li>\n<li class=\"li1\">Achieving net-zero carbon emissions within 10 years<\/li>\n<li class=\"li1\">Leading the HR industry in innovation by 2035<\/li>\n<li class=\"li1\">Meeting regulatory requirements across all operating regions within 5 years<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p class=\"p1\">Clearly defined strategic goals ensure every employee understands your company&#8217;s long-term plans so they can align their efforts accordingly.<\/p>\n<h3 class=\"p1\"><b>2. Tactical goals<\/b><\/h3>\n<p class=\"p1\">Tactical goals are narrower in scope than strategic goals. They include concrete, medium-term objectives that your teams can tackle within months or quarters, and bridge the gap between long-term vision and daily operations. Here are a few examples:<\/p>\n<ul class=\"ul1\">\n<li class=\"li1\">Launching a new customer loyalty program within 6 months<\/li>\n<li class=\"li1\">Improving customer satisfaction scores by 10% by Q4<\/li>\n<li class=\"li1\">Reducing supply-chain costs by 15% over the next year<\/li>\n<li class=\"li1\">Enhancing product quality through quarterly improvements<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p class=\"p1\">Transparent tactical goals help your teams prioritize effectively, <a href=\"https:\/\/monday.com\/blog\/work-management\/resource-allocation\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\"><span class=\"s2\">allocate resources<\/span><\/a> efficiently, and steadily progress toward broader strategic targets.<\/p>\n<h3 class=\"p1\"><b>3. Operational goals<\/b><\/h3>\n<p class=\"p1\"><span class=\"s2\"><a href=\"https:\/\/monday.com\/blog\/work-management\/short-term-goals\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">Operational goals are short-term<\/a><\/span>, actionable targets your teams can complete weekly or monthly. They maintain daily efficiency and productivity, ensuring smooth business operations. For example:<\/p>\n<ul class=\"ul1\">\n<li class=\"li1\">Achieving weekly sales quotas<\/li>\n<li class=\"li1\">Lowering customer response times from 12 hours to 4 hours by the end of the month<\/li>\n<li class=\"li1\">Increase website conversion rates by 5% within the next 4 weeks<\/li>\n<li class=\"li1\">Completing accurate monthly financial reporting on schedule<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p class=\"p1\">Well-defined operational goals keep your employees accountable, engaged, and focused on maintaining consistent performance that supports both tactical and strategic goals.<\/p>\n"}]},{"main_heading":"Why do companies struggle with goal management?","content_block":[{"acf_fc_layout":"text","content":"<p class=\"p1\">Organizations frequently face obstacles like unclear roles, poor visibility, and disconnected tools. Each framework offers distinct advantages depending on your organization&#8217;s needs and culture.<\/p>\n<p class=\"p1\">\n<table id=\"tablepress-469\" class=\"tablepress tablepress-id-469\">\n<thead>\n<tr class=\"row-1\">\n\t<th class=\"column-1\">Framework<\/th><th class=\"column-2\">Best for<\/th><th class=\"column-3\">Example<\/th>\n<\/tr>\n<\/thead>\n<tbody class=\"row-striping row-hover\">\n<tr class=\"row-2\">\n\t<td class=\"column-1\">SMART goals<\/td><td class=\"column-2\">Individual, departmental, or company-wide initiatives<\/td><td class=\"column-3\">Boost customer retention by 10% in 12 months via improved onboarding<\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r class=\"row-3\">\n\t<td class=\"column-1\">OKRs (objectives and key results)<\/td><td class=\"column-2\">Company-wide alignment, team accountability<\/td><td class=\"column-3\">Objective: Raise customer satisfaction. <br \/>\nKey result: Increase NPS by 15%<\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r class=\"row-4\">\n\t<td class=\"column-1\">Management by objectives (MBO)<\/td><td class=\"column-2\">Tracking performance, regular progress checks<\/td><td class=\"column-3\">Quarterly reviews aligning departmental activities with profitability<\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<tr class=\"row-5\">\n\t<td class=\"column-1\">Agile goal management<\/td><td class=\"column-2\">Rapid adjustments to feedback or market shifts<\/td><td class=\"column-3\">Adjust product roadmap each sprint based on user feedback<\/td>\n<\/tr>\n<\/tbody>\n<\/table>\n<!-- #tablepress-469 from cache --><\/p>\n<h3 class=\"p1\"><b>SMART goals<\/b><\/h3>\n<p class=\"p1\"><span class=\"s1\"><a href=\"https:\/\/monday.com\/blog\/project-management\/smart-goals\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">SMART goals<\/a><\/span> help you convert abstract ideas into clear, actionable targets. Although commonly used for individual performance tracking, SMART goals are equally effective for departmental objectives, larger business initiatives, and <a href=\"https:\/\/monday.com\/blog\/project-management\/strategic-plan\/\">strategic planning<\/a> \u2014 as long as the goals are specific, measurable, achievable, relevant, and time-bound.<\/p>\n<p class=\"p1\">Your goals should be:<\/p>\n<ul class=\"ul1\">\n<li class=\"li1\"><b>Specific:<\/b> Clearly describe what you&#8217;ll do and how you&#8217;ll do it<\/li>\n<li class=\"li1\"><b>Measurable:<\/b> Have defined metrics to assess progress<\/li>\n<li class=\"li1\"><b>Achievable:<\/b> Possible given your resources and current situation<\/li>\n<li class=\"li1\"><b>Relevant:<\/b> Connected directly to broader organizational objectives<\/li>\n<li class=\"li1\"><b>Time-bound:<\/b> Set within a clear deadline<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n"},{"acf_fc_layout":"image","image_type":"normal","image":222705,"image_link":""},{"acf_fc_layout":"text","content":"<p class=\"p1\"><span class=\"s1\"><a href=\"https:\/\/monday.com\/blog\/project-management\/smart-goals-examples\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">Examples of effective SMART goals<\/a><\/span> for enterprises:<\/p>\n<ul class=\"ul1\">\n<li class=\"li1\">Increase customer retention rates by 10% within 12 months by enhancing the onboarding experience and launching a loyalty rewards program.<\/li>\n<li class=\"li1\">Reduce departmental expenses by 15% within one fiscal year by consolidating software tools and streamlining internal processes.<\/li>\n<li class=\"li1\">Boost employee satisfaction scores by 20% in the next six months by implementing monthly check-ins, regular recognition events, and providing professional development resources.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<h3 class=\"p1\"><b>OKRs (objectives and key results)<\/b><\/h3>\n<p class=\"p1\"><span class=\"s1\"><a href=\"https:\/\/monday.com\/blog\/work-management\/what-are-okrs\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">Objectives and key results<\/a><\/span> (OKRs) are ideal for aligning company-wide ambitions with specific, measurable actions at the team level. Unlike SMART goals, which are suited for clearly defined initiatives, OKRs work best when your organization requires coordination across multiple departments.<\/p>\n<p class=\"p1\">The OKR framework separates high-level objectives (ambitious goals tied to broader business outcomes) from measurable key results (specific metrics used to track progress). Leaders typically define organizational objectives first, and teams then set their own key results to contribute toward these objectives.<\/p>\n<p class=\"p1\">For example, if your organizational objective is to improve customer satisfaction, your key results might include:<\/p>\n<ul class=\"ul1\">\n<li class=\"li1\">Reduce customer support response times by 20%<\/li>\n<li class=\"li1\">Increase customer satisfaction survey scores by 15%<\/li>\n<li class=\"li1\">Resolve 90% of support interactions on first contact<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p class=\"p1\">OKRs provide a structured approach that connects strategic ambitions directly to day-to-day work, supporting cross-functional coordination and stronger <a href=\"https:\/\/monday.com\/blog\/work-management\/enterprise-strategic-alignment\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\"><span class=\"s1\">organizational alignment<\/span><\/a>.<\/p>\n<h3 class=\"p1\"><b>Management by objectives (MBO)<\/b><\/h3>\n<p class=\"p1\">Management by objectives (MBO) stands apart through its focus on manager-employee partnership and personal development. Unlike other frameworks, MBO explicitly connects a worker\u2019s performance to their goal achievement.<\/p>\n<p class=\"p1\">Managers and employees establish measurable targets together and stay coordinated through formal evaluation cycles. Regular check-ins confirm progress and enable stakeholders to adjust course when needed. Here are a few examples:<\/p>\n<ul class=\"ul1\">\n<li class=\"li1\">Managers and employees meeting every 3 months to assess progress<\/li>\n<li class=\"li1\">Employees earning incentives based on hitting specific revenue, productivity, or customer satisfaction targets<\/li>\n<li class=\"li1\">Managers and employees setting personal and professional growth objectives<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p class=\"p1\">The strength of MBO lies in its emphasis on accountability and continuous improvement, making it a powerful framework for organizations that value structured goal-setting and employee development.<\/p>\n<h3 class=\"p1\"><b>Agile goal management<\/b><\/h3>\n<p class=\"p1\">Unlike more rigid frameworks, Agile goal management prioritizes adaptability over fixed targets. This approach uniquely embraces change rather than trying to minimize it.<\/p>\n<p class=\"p1\">Your teams examine goals frequently, making adjustments as needed in response to new information. With intuitive goal management software, your organization can drive real engagement, improve performance, and consistently turn big ambitions into tangible outcomes.<\/p>\n<h3 class=\"p1\"><b>What are common pitfalls when implementing a goal management platform?<\/b><\/h3>\n<p class=\"p1\">When introducing new goal management methods or software, keep an eye out for these common issues:<\/p>\n<ul class=\"ul1\">\n<li class=\"li1\"><b>Overcomplicating goal structures<\/b>: Too many or overly complex goals cause confusion. Keep goals simple, focused, and clearly tied to organizational objectives.<\/li>\n<li class=\"li1\"><b>Unclear benefits causing low adoption<\/b>: If employees don&#8217;t clearly understand how a new platform will help them, they&#8217;ll resist using it. Show specific, practical benefits upfront.<\/li>\n<li class=\"li1\"><b>Insufficient training<\/b>: Rushed or inadequate training can quickly lead to frustration. Provide accessible, role-specific training sessions so everyone feels comfortable.<\/li>\n<li class=\"li1\"><b>Inconsistent communication<\/b>: Without regular check-ins, it&#8217;s easy to lose momentum. Frequent follow-ups help teams stay on track and adapt as needed.<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p class=\"p1\">Recognizing these pitfalls upfront helps ensure your new approach to goal management gets off to a smooth start. But beyond just avoiding mistakes, you&#8217;ll need a clear strategy for guiding your organization through this change.<\/p>\n<h3 class=\"p1\"><b>How do you manage change when implementing a new goal system?<\/b><\/h3>\n<p class=\"p1\">Rolling out a new goal management system requires thoughtful <a href=\"https:\/\/monday.com\/blog\/project-management\/change-management\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\"><span class=\"s1\">change management<\/span><\/a>. Follow these key principles to support your team through the transition:<\/p>\n<ul class=\"ul1\">\n<li class=\"li1\"><b>Build awareness and understanding<\/b>: Clearly explain why the change matters. Highlight specific pain points and benefits. For example, &#8220;We currently spend four hours each week in status meetings. This new system cuts that down to one, giving us more time for meaningful work.&#8221;<\/li>\n<li class=\"li1\"><b>Create a coalition of champions<\/b>: Identify influential employees who can promote the new approach and help peers get comfortable. Choose respected individuals across various teams who are open-minded and enthusiastic.<\/li>\n<li class=\"li1\"><b>Provide tailored, practical training<\/b>: Offer specific training tailored for each role. Leaders might focus on strategic value and reporting, while employees need to see how the platform fits their daily work. Use relatable, real-world examples from within your organization.<\/li>\n<li class=\"li1\"><b>Implement gradually<\/b>: Begin with a pilot group or a specific department rather than an immediate company-wide rollout. This approach lets you address issues early, collect success stories, and refine the approach before scaling up.<\/li>\n<li class=\"li1\"><b>Actively gather and respond to feedback<\/b>: Use surveys, office hours, or dedicated support contacts to collect feedback. Show your team you&#8217;re listening by directly addressing their suggestions.<\/li>\n<li class=\"li1\"><b>Celebrate early successes<\/b>: Share stories of teams successfully reaching meaningful goals with the new system. Start turning your vision into faster outcomes with monday work management today.<\/p>\n<p class=\"p1\"><a class=\"cta-button blue-button\" aria-label=\"Get Started\" href=\"https:\/\/auth.monday.com\/users\/sign_up_new\" target=\"_blank\">Get Started<\/a><\/p>\n<div class=\"acf-input-prepend\"><div class=\"accordion faq\" id=\"faq-goal-management\">\n  <h2 class=\"accordion__heading section-title text-left\">FAQs<\/h2>\n    <div class=\"accordion__item\">\n    <a class=\"accordion__button d-block\" data-toggle=\"collapse\" data-parent=\"#faq-goal-management\" href=\"#q-goal-management-1\"\n      aria-expanded=\"false\">\n      <h3 class=\"accordion__question\">What does it mean to define a goal in management?        <svg class=\"angle-arrow angle-arrow--down\" width=\"32\" height=\"32\" viewBox=\"0 0 32 32\" fill=\"none\" xmlns=\"http:\/\/www.w3.org\/2000\/svg\">\n          <path fill-rule=\"evenodd\" clip-rule=\"evenodd\" d=\"M16.5303 20.8839C16.2374 21.1768 15.7626 21.1768 15.4697 20.8839L7.82318 13.2374C7.53029 12.9445 7.53029 12.4697 7.82318 12.1768L8.17674 11.8232C8.46963 11.5303 8.9445 11.5303 9.2374 11.8232L16 18.5858L22.7626 11.8232C23.0555 11.5303 23.5303 11.5303 23.8232 11.8232L24.1768 12.1768C24.4697 12.4697 24.4697 12.9445 24.1768 13.2374L16.5303 20.8839Z\" fill=\"black\"\/>\n        <\/svg>\n      <\/h3>\n    <\/a>\n    <div id=\"q-goal-management-1\" class=\"accordion__answer collapse collapse--md\" data-parent=\"#faq-goal-management\">\n      <p>Defining a goal in management is a critical part of the goal management process. It involves identifying specific, measurable, and time-bound targets aligned with broader business goals. Instead of vague aspirations (e.g., \u201cimprove customer service\u201d), clearly defined goals feature precise metrics and deadlines (e.g., \u201creduce customer complaint rates by 15% within 90 days by retraining all customer success agents\u201d).<br \/>\nProper goal definition clarifies exactly what your team will accomplish, how success will be measured, who is responsible, the completion timeline, and why it\u2019s important. This specificity turns abstract ideas into actionable targets, helping managers make more informed decisions.<\/p>\n    <\/div>\n  <\/div>\n    <div class=\"accordion__item\">\n    <a class=\"accordion__button d-block\" data-toggle=\"collapse\" data-parent=\"#faq-goal-management\" href=\"#q-goal-management-2\"\n      aria-expanded=\"false\">\n      <h3 class=\"accordion__question\">How should managers set effective goals?        <svg class=\"angle-arrow angle-arrow--down\" width=\"32\" height=\"32\" viewBox=\"0 0 32 32\" fill=\"none\" xmlns=\"http:\/\/www.w3.org\/2000\/svg\">\n          <path fill-rule=\"evenodd\" clip-rule=\"evenodd\" d=\"M16.5303 20.8839C16.2374 21.1768 15.7626 21.1768 15.4697 20.8839L7.82318 13.2374C7.53029 12.9445 7.53029 12.4697 7.82318 12.1768L8.17674 11.8232C8.46963 11.5303 8.9445 11.5303 9.2374 11.8232L16 18.5858L22.7626 11.8232C23.0555 11.5303 23.5303 11.5303 23.8232 11.8232L24.1768 12.1768C24.4697 12.4697 24.4697 12.9445 24.1768 13.2374L16.5303 20.8839Z\" fill=\"black\"\/>\n        <\/svg>\n      <\/h3>\n    <\/a>\n    <div id=\"q-goal-management-2\" class=\"accordion__answer collapse collapse--md\" data-parent=\"#faq-goal-management\">\n      <p>Effective goal creation starts with open conversations to establish realistic yet challenging goals, instead of just assigning targets. Managers should align team members\u2019 strengths and roles with clear, measurable objectives that support the organization's broader business goals.<br \/>\nDocument goals transparently, and schedule regular check-ins to track progress and provide support. Great goal-setting actively involves employees in the goal management process, ensuring goals are both motivating and attainable.<\/p>\n    <\/div>\n  <\/div>\n    <div class=\"accordion__item\">\n    <a class=\"accordion__button d-block\" data-toggle=\"collapse\" data-parent=\"#faq-goal-management\" href=\"#q-goal-management-3\"\n      aria-expanded=\"false\">\n      <h3 class=\"accordion__question\">Which comes first: goal setting or planning?        <svg class=\"angle-arrow angle-arrow--down\" width=\"32\" height=\"32\" viewBox=\"0 0 32 32\" fill=\"none\" xmlns=\"http:\/\/www.w3.org\/2000\/svg\">\n          <path fill-rule=\"evenodd\" clip-rule=\"evenodd\" d=\"M16.5303 20.8839C16.2374 21.1768 15.7626 21.1768 15.4697 20.8839L7.82318 13.2374C7.53029 12.9445 7.53029 12.4697 7.82318 12.1768L8.17674 11.8232C8.46963 11.5303 8.9445 11.5303 9.2374 11.8232L16 18.5858L22.7626 11.8232C23.0555 11.5303 23.5303 11.5303 23.8232 11.8232L24.1768 12.1768C24.4697 12.4697 24.4697 12.9445 24.1768 13.2374L16.5303 20.8839Z\" fill=\"black\"\/>\n        <\/svg>\n      <\/h3>\n    <\/a>\n    <div id=\"q-goal-management-3\" class=\"accordion__answer collapse collapse--md\" data-parent=\"#faq-goal-management\">\n      <p>Goal setting usually comes before detailed planning, but in practice, it\u2019s often an iterative part of the broader goal management process. Start with initial goal creation, then develop preliminary plans to test feasibility. Use insights from planning to refine your goals and ensure they're achievable. Approaching goal-setting and planning as continuous, connected steps helps avoid setting unrealistic goals or plans that don't meaningfully support your broader business goals.<\/p>\n    <\/div>\n  <\/div>\n    <div class=\"accordion__item\">\n    <a class=\"accordion__button d-block\" data-toggle=\"collapse\" data-parent=\"#faq-goal-management\" href=\"#q-goal-management-4\"\n      aria-expanded=\"false\">\n      <h3 class=\"accordion__question\">How can managers ensure goals remain relevant?        <svg class=\"angle-arrow angle-arrow--down\" width=\"32\" height=\"32\" viewBox=\"0 0 32 32\" fill=\"none\" xmlns=\"http:\/\/www.w3.org\/2000\/svg\">\n          <path fill-rule=\"evenodd\" clip-rule=\"evenodd\" d=\"M16.5303 20.8839C16.2374 21.1768 15.7626 21.1768 15.4697 20.8839L7.82318 13.2374C7.53029 12.9445 7.53029 12.4697 7.82318 12.1768L8.17674 11.8232C8.46963 11.5303 8.9445 11.5303 9.2374 11.8232L16 18.5858L22.7626 11.8232C23.0555 11.5303 23.5303 11.5303 23.8232 11.8232L24.1768 12.1768C24.4697 12.4697 24.4697 12.9445 24.1768 13.2374L16.5303 20.8839Z\" fill=\"black\"\/>\n        <\/svg>\n      <\/h3>\n    <\/a>\n    <div id=\"q-goal-management-4\" class=\"accordion__answer collapse collapse--md\" data-parent=\"#faq-goal-management\">\n      <p>To keep goals relevant, managers should integrate regular reviews into their goal management process and set clear trigger events \u2014 like significant market shifts or internal organizational changes \u2014 to revisit goals. Using a tiered approach can help, with some goals fixed and others flexible based on circumstances. Clearly distinguish outcome goals (desired results) from process goals (methods) so you can adjust your approach without losing sight of broader objectives.
